The Reason Vitamin C Cleansers Enhance Your Daily Skincare Routine
Although it's best known as an antioxidant, vitamin C in a cleanser can immediately improve skin hygiene and barrier defense by deactivating reactive oxygen species produced by pollution and UV, binding pro-oxidant metals, and enhancing collagen synthesis. You receive an antioxidant boost at the initial stage of your regimen, bolstering your acid mantle while eliminating sebum, particulate matter, and sunscreen residues. By breaking oxidative cascades during cleansing, you lower lipid peroxidation and protect ceramides, which facilitates transepidermal water loss control. You'll experience a brighter, more uniform tone as surface dullness lifts, making your brightening ritual more effective. Consistent use conditions skin for downstream actives by enhancing pH exposure time and minimizing inflammatory noise, so treatments absorb predictably and perform closer to their designed efficacy.
Essential Ingredients to Look For (and Stay Away From) on the Label
While formula compositions vary considerably, you'll get the most reliable antioxidant and cleansing results by prioritizing oxidation-resistant, water‑compatible vitamin C derivatives (such as, sodium ascorbyl phosphate, ascorbyl glucoside, magnesium ascorbyl phosphate) at therapeutic levels, paired with chelators like disodium EDTA to bind pro‑oxidant metals and complementary antioxidants (vitamin E, ferulic acid) to strengthen redox resilience. Favor surfactants that cleanse without barrier disruption (coco‑betaine, sodium cocoyl isethionate) and humectants (glycerin) to reduce dryness.
Assess antioxidant stability: opaque, air‑restrictive dispensers minimize packaging impact on oxidation. Confirm pH balance near 5.0–6.0 to protect derivative activity and decrease irritation. Examine ingredient interactions—avoid copper peptides, benzoyl peroxide, and high-level AHAs in the same cleanser, which can undermine ascorbate chemistry. Limit fragrance, essential oils, and sensitizing dyes; skip harsh sulfates and drying alcohols.

Perfect Usage Methods
Prepare your skin to optimize L-ascorbic acid benefits: start with lukewarm water to limit vasodilation, then apply a nickel-sized amount of cleanser to damp skin and massage for 30–60 seconds using gentle circular motions. Use a measured pump amount to regulate dosing; excessive volume can damage barrier lipids without boosting catalysis of oxidative debris. During your morning ritual, perform a gentle massage along tension lines—forehead, perinasal, and mandibular regions—to enhance contact uniformity while preventing mechanical irritation. Bypass the orbital margin; instead, sweep residue outward from the zygoma to protect the tear film. Rinse thoroughly with lukewarm water until the slip is fully removed, then pat dry with a clean, low-lint towel. Immediately follow with antioxidant-compatible humectants and photoprotection to maintain outcomes.
Timing and Frequency
Frequently, once-daily use in the morning optimizes a vitamin C cleanser's antioxidant payoff and complements photoprotection. You'll eliminate nocturnal sebum and pollutants, then deliver ascorbate to counteract reactive oxygen species formed by UV exposure. This morning frequency supports brighter tone without excessive barrier disruption.
If you're dry or sensitive, use vitamin C 3-5 mornings per week, interchanging with a gentle pH-neutral wash to maintain stratum corneum integrity. Skin that's oily or exposed to pollution can handle daily AM use. Look out for redness, stinging, or tightness; lower usage frequency if any of these develop
Add an evening rotation only when you require makeup or sunscreen removal that exceeds a dedicated cleanser. Apply vitamin C at night intermittently—no more than 2-3 times each week—to avoid cumulative irritation while retaining skin brightness.

Recommendations for Multiple Skin Types and Sensitivities
Though vitamin C cleansers complement many routines, tailoring use to your skin type minimizes irritation and maximizes effectiveness. For oily or acne-prone skin, select sulfate-free gels with 5–10% stabilized ascorbate; rinse quickly to minimize disruption while maintaining Brightness Boost. For dry skin, select cream cleansers with humectants (glycerin) and ceramides to boost Barrier Support; cleanse once in the evening. If you're combination, target the T-zone with a gel and use a gentler formula on drier areas.
For sensitive or rosacea-prone skin, opt for low-acid forms (magnesium ascorbyl phosphate), fragrance-free, pH approximately 6–7. Begin application every second night, then progress as tolerated. For those with melanin-rich skin, use alongside niacinamide to reduce the risk of post-inflammatory hyperpigmentation. Perform a patch test on the jawline for three days. Reduce exposure time if persistent tingling occurs.
Typical Errors and Their Solutions
Although vitamin C cleansers are usually well tolerated, several predictable errors blunt results or cause irritation. You frequently disrupt pH balance by pairing an acidic cleanser with alkaline tap water or harsh toners; wash with lukewarm water and avoid high-pH follow-ups. Never overlook product storage: shield from light, heat, and air; recap tightly and use opaque containers to minimize oxidation.
Minimize application friction—massage gently for 20–30 seconds; steer clear of scrub particles or rough cloths that weaken the barrier. Be mindful of ingredient interactions: separate retinoids and benzoyl peroxide from L-ascorbic acid by applying them at separate times; buffer exfoliating acids if stinging persists. Excessive cleansing removes lipids; cap at twice daily. If redness or tightness occurs, reduce frequency, add a ceramide moisturizer, and reassess tolerance.

Will Vitamin C Facial Cleansers Cause Discoloration to Towels or Clothing?
Towels or clothing can become discolored from vitamin C cleansers. Through oxidation, ascorbic acid becomes dehydroascorbic acid and then brownish polymers, producing yellow-orange stains. Leave-on residue, heat, hard water, and light-colored cotton elevate the staining risk. To minimize staining issues, ensure thorough rinsing, dry your skin prior to dressing, and opt for darker, bleach-safe fabrics. Test fabric compatibility by performing a spot-test. Wash immediately using oxygen bleach; refrain from using chlorine on protein-based fibers. Store product airtight to limit oxidation.

Can I Travel With Vitamin C Cleanser in Harsh Temperatures?
You can travel with a vitamin C click here cleanser, though it's important to protect it from heat and freezing to maintain storage stability. Pick opaque, airtight packaging, transfer to a smaller container, and keep it in your carry-on. Utilize a sealed pouch to minimize oxygen exposure. During extreme temperatures, insulate with clothing, avoid hot car interiors, and don't store near airplane windows. Watch for color or scent changes; if oxidation happens (darkening), stop use. These travel guidelines reduce degradation.
